Hemispheric Asymmetries in Repetition Enhancement and Suppression Effects in the Newborn Brain
BACKGROUND: The repeated presentation of stimuli typically attenuates neural responses (repetition suppression) or, less commonly, increases them (repetition enhancement) when stimuli are highly complex, degraded or presented under noisy conditions.
